Why Lightning Feels Hard Without Infrastructure Support

Lightning is a network for fast Bitcoin payments. It can settle payments quickly and at low network cost, which makes it valuable for deposits, withdrawals, rewards, remittances, marketplaces, gaming platforms, wallets, exchanges, and payment service providers.

But production Lightning is not just “run a node and start sending payments.”

At scale, businesses need reliable liquidity, payment routing, uptime, observability, secure key management, operational controls, and clear API surfaces for their product and engineering teams. They also need a way to test, launch, monitor, and support payment flows without pulling senior engineers into every operational issue.

That is the difference between a prototype and a production payment product.

What Developers Can Do With Voltage APIs

Voltage provides API access for both infrastructure management and payment activity.

The Voltage API lets teams manage node infrastructure programmatically, including creating, starting, stopping, and updating nodes. Our API documentation explains that dashboard functionality is available through the API and uses the base URL with API-key authentication.

Voltage also provides node API access for Lightning actions such as generating invoices, sending payments, and interacting with Lightning node functions.

This is the practical developer story: your team can connect your product to Lightning actions through documented APIs rather than building every operational layer yourselves.

The Right Way To Evaluate Technical Overhead

The right question is not “does Lightning have complexity?” It does.

The better question is “how much of that complexity does my team need to own?”

With a do-it-yourself Lightning stack, the business owns node operations, liquidity, uptime, routing, monitoring, security, and integration work.

With Voltage, the business still owns its product logic, customer experience, compliance responsibilities, and operating model. But it does not have to become a Lightning infrastructure operator just to launch Bitcoin payments.

That is the difference.
